Abstract

Rice black-streaked dwarf disease(RBSDD) and rice stripe disease(RSD) are two important viral diseases occurring in rice growing areas along the Yellow River,which are both transmitted by small brown planthopper(SBPH).In order to clarify the relationship between SBPH and the incidence of viral diseases on different rice cultivars,this study surveyed quantities and viruliferous rates of SBPH on peak days during 5 years from 2014 to 2018 in Duliang,Kaifeng.And occurrence of RBSDD and RSD in common rice cultivars was counted and analyzed. It was found that effective inoculation quantities of SBPH carrying RBSDV were highest in the years of 2014 and 2016 with 1.948 4 million and 1.711 1 million per hectare,followed by the years of 2017 and 2015,and the minimum effective inoculation quantity of SBPH was obtained in the year of 2018. During the five years,occurrence of RBSDD was common,and the years of 2014 and 2016 witnessed more serious RBSDD,with disease rates of Huaidao 5 at 50.6% and 70.8%,respectively,which showed high susceptibility,and disease rates of Zhendao 88 at 30.6% and 29.3%,showing susceptibility and moderate susceptibility,respectively.Disease rates of RBSDD were less in the years of 2015 and 2017,and that in the year of 2018 was the lowest. However,occurrence of RSD was sporadic all through the five years.Disease rates of RBSDD varied in different rice cultivars,and those in the same rice cultivar also varied during different years. Results show that effective inoculation quantities of SBPH,which are decided by quantity of SBPH and its viruliferous rates on peak days,have an important effect on the occurrence of rice viral diseases.
